Enum aws_sdk_connect::types::LexVersion
source · #[non_exhaustive]pub enum LexVersion {
V1,
V2,
Unknown(UnknownVariantValue),
}Expand description
When writing a match expression against LexVersion, it is important to ensure
your code is forward-compatible. That is, if a match arm handles a case for a
feature that is supported by the service but has not been represented as an enum
variant in a current version of SDK, your code should continue to work when you
upgrade SDK to a future version in which the enum does include a variant for that
feature.
Here is an example of how you can make a match expression forward-compatible:
# let lexversion = unimplemented!();
match lexversion {
LexVersion::V1 => { /* ... */ },
LexVersion::V2 => { /* ... */ },
other @ _ if other.as_str() == "NewFeature" => { /* handles a case for `NewFeature` */ },
_ => { /* ... */ },
}
The above code demonstrates that when lexversion represents
NewFeature, the execution path will lead to the second last match arm,
even though the enum does not contain a variant LexVersion::NewFeature
in the current version of SDK. The reason is that the variable other,
created by the @ operator, is bound to
LexVersion::Unknown(UnknownVariantValue("NewFeature".to_owned()))
and calling as_str on it yields "NewFeature".
This match expression is forward-compatible when executed with a newer
version of SDK where the variant LexVersion::NewFeature is defined.
Specifically, when lexversion represents NewFeature,
the execution path will hit the second last match arm as before by virtue of
calling as_str on LexVersion::NewFeature also yielding "NewFeature".
Explicitly matching on the Unknown variant should
be avoided for two reasons:
- The inner data
UnknownVariantValueis opaque, and no further information can be extracted. - It might inadvertently shadow other intended match arms.
